Stockeryale Inc., a leading name in the laser technology sector, is headquartered in the United States and operates across key regions globally. Founded in 2000, the company has established itself as a pioneer in the development of laser diode modules and specialty fibre products, catering to a diverse range of industries including telecommunications, medical, and industrial applications. With a commitment to innovation, Stockeryale Inc. offers unique products that stand out for their precision and reliability. Their laser diode modules are renowned for their high performance, while their specialty fibre products are designed to meet the specific needs of advanced applications. Over the years, Stockeryale has achieved significant milestones, solidifying its market position as a trusted provider of cutting-edge laser solutions.

Stockeryale Inc., Laser Diode Module and Specialty Fiber Product Lines's reported carbon emissions

Inherited from Coherent Corp.

Stockeryale Inc., Laser Diode Module and Specialty Fiber Product Lines, headquartered in the US, currently does not report specific carbon emissions data for the most recent year. As a merged entity, it inherits emissions data and climate commitments from its parent company, Coherent Corp., at a cascade level of 2. While no absolute emissions figures are available, Stockeryale is part of a corporate family that is actively engaged in climate initiatives. However, there are no documented reduction targets or specific climate pledges from Stockeryale itself. The absence of data suggests that the company may still be in the process of establishing its own emissions reporting and reduction strategies.
